>    Avi> Does anyone know of
>    Avi> inverters that take MFS's -48dc (with what I'm told is
>    Avi> 'positive-ground' power) and convert it to 110vac?
>
>Yes, such equipment is readily available.  Even telcos have *some* AC
>equipment!  Check the yellow pages under Electronics; there's likely a
>local company that carries that stuff surplus.  Also, you can check
>with your LXC to find out where they get equipment of that type.
>This is from memory, but I believe Lorain makes such equipment.

Yep, we use a Lorain inverter for our non -48VDC equipment.  Works well.
